Chicom rigs, type 56 for three mag pouches and four utility pouches and type 81 for four mags and two utility (keep in mind you can pretty comfortably stack two AR mags in one pouch).
>B-but, it's cheap chink shit
Get that cock out of your mouth, chicom rigs have a rich and long history among operators. Spetsnaz in Afghanistan, Vietnam to pre-golf war US special forces, Selous Scouts, what do they all have in common? They all loved chicom rigs and you can find plenty of images of them using it.
Lightweight, durable, super cheap and simple ($15 for never issued surplus), get yourself a chicom.

can I just leave ballistol on? since it's also a lube?
>>31551301
yeah, but not too much. Overlubing won't hurt the gun, but it may attract more carbon and fouling. Take it out of the barrel and chamber too, unless you want to bulge your barrel.
